I have a S25FL256SAGNFV. The content I read from the memory is H.But I can not program.
I have read the status register. SR1=1Eh. The memory is in Block Protection state.I tried to write the status register bit,but it didn't work.How to sovle this problem.

Hi Chang,
Can you check for the CR1 value on the failed chip. Is the OTP bits in CR1 are all set to 1 which caused the BPNV=1 and the BP2-0 was default set to 1 to protect the entire chip.
If so, it is related with some sudden power drop during non-volatile CR/SR configuration with WRR command, form more information, please find the following KBA and AN:

About the register cannot be changed, will it still unchangeable after POR or reset the flash chip? Or the BP0-2 bits just become volatile and set to 111b again after reset which just like unchangeable?
If the OTP bits (especially BPNV bit) in CR1 was set to 1 unexpectedly, there is no way to make it back to 0 again.
